RHONJ’s Margaret Josephs Says Teresa Giudice Needs “Crisis PR” Amid Tax Debt, Declares Their Friendship “Ship Has Sailed,” and Shades Luis Ruelas

Credit: Bravo, Instagram

Margaret Josephs suggested “crisis PR” to Teresa Giudice amid her reported financial issues with husband Luis Ruelas. The Real Housewives of New Jersey star also addressed Teresa’s “sinking ship,” and she shaded Luis.

Earlier this year, a report surfaced that Teresa and Luis owe more than $3 million in taxes to the state of New Jersey. When asked about it in a recent video interview, Teresa hung up.

Speaking to the Daily Mail, Margaret addressed how castmates are reacting to Teresa’s financial issues.

“I think everybody’s used to unfortunate things, and no one wants anything bad. Regardless of how anybody feels about her, no one wants to see a sinking ship,” she said. “I feel sorry for her, truthfully. No one wants that, and I hope she gets out of it.”

“Truthfully, it’s an unfortunate circumstance for that to happen [to] her again,” she said. “It sucks…I mean, what am I going to say? … I wish she would’ve made better choices in her partner in life, but I feel bad. I don’t want anything bad for her. I never did.”

The reporter asked if she thinks Luis has been a positive influence in her life. “Obviously not!” Margaret answered.

“I hope he helps get out of everything,” she went on. “I really don’t even think about them truthfully until someone asks me. I try not to.”

As for Teresa’s recent video interview, Margaret stated, “I would love to have taught her crisis PR because I’m really good at it … [She] should have answered [the question].”

“I think she could have handled the interview better,” she added. “I would have handled it differently.”

Margaret shared that she hasn’t been in contact with her co-star since last season’s finale.

“We ended things on a very unfortunate note,” Margaret explained. “I think our ship has sailed. Again, I don’t want anything bad for her and her family. I hope they move on happily, but I think our ship has sailed.”

Margaret also revealed that she “referred some people” to casting as the show looks for potential newbies, though she said there’s “no update.”
